The Lionheart Education
Trust are seeking to appoint a Learning Support Assistant at Broom Leys Primary
School to start as soon as possible working 30 hours per week, supporting children in the classroom as well as in the dining hall and
on the playground at lunchtime.

The
successful candidate will join our established Classroom Support and Midday
Supervision Teams. The post holder will work under the direct supervision of
the class teacher and SENDCo to provide support for teaching and learning and
associated activities which may include providing general support for whole
class activities as well as supporting children on an individual basis.
